Information search

 Information/knowledge search as an algorithm is a well-understood and researched branch of #AI. Industry surveys that point out that search is still a challenge suggest that many factors need to be considered. Personally, I have to agree with the finding of the survey. Knowing how much many organizations spend on information portals, knowledge management, hardware, and software, I would expect far higher satisfaction levels.

As a consultant and a programmer, I'm increasingly convinced that non-technical factors and lack of organizational readiness for AI might outweigh performance gains from the latest and most incredible AI algorithms. The literature in the field of complex system adoption is vibrant. However, this knowledge less visible when compared to the super technical findings published in the core of the AI field. As a practitioner with decades of experience, I increasingly believe that it is easier to convince decision-makers to deploy a sophisticated system than to change an organization so that it can be effectively used.
